I understand that with HX machines users have to flush to take group's temperature down.
I am experiencing the opposite. Usually, when I leave the machine idling for a while the group's temperature just feels warm/hot. Then, I flush it a bit and a few minutes later, it is burning hot. Is this normal with double bolier machines? I know that water circulates inside the E61 group. Does it happen while a shot is being pulled? if not when?
